Route Driver Helper information

What is a route driver helper?

Route driver helpers assist delivery drivers in transporting goods along designated routes. Their main duties include loading and unloading packages, ensuring items are delivered to the correct locations, and helping the driver navigate or manage paperwork. They play a vital role in making deliveries efficient and timely, especially during busy periods. This job often requires physical strength, attention to detail, and good customer service skills.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a route driver helper,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Route Driver Helper, you need physical stamina, basic math skills, reliability, and often a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with handheld scanners, GPS devices, and standard delivery protocols is typically required. Strong teamwork, communication, and customer service skills help you work effectively with drivers and interact positively with clients. These capabilities ensure efficient, accurate deliveries and contribute to customer satisfaction and operational success.

What are the most common challenges faced by route driver helpers, and how can they be managed effectively?

Route Driver Helpers often face challenges such as working in varying weather conditions, handling heavy or bulky packages, and adhering to tight delivery schedules. Effective communication with the driver and strong time-management skills are essential for overcoming these obstacles. Staying physically fit, wearing appropriate gear for the weather, and being proactive about safety can also help ensure the job is performed efficiently and safely. Additionally, adapting quickly to different routes and customer needs is key to success in this role.

What is the difference between Route Driver Helper vs Package Delivery Driver?

The main difference is that a Route Driver Helper assists the Package Delivery Driver with loading, unloading, and delivering packages without driving the vehicle, while the Package Delivery Driver is responsible for operating the vehicle and delivering packages directly to customers. Both roles are essential in the delivery industry, but they differ in responsibilities and required credentials.
